Mange Linux-distribusjoner, faktisk vil jeg si de fleste, bruker i det minste en litt tilpasset versjon av kjernen. Det er noen som ikke gjør det, som bruker kjernen som Linus Torvalds utvikler og vedlikeholdes av andre bidragsytere, men Ubuntu bruker en i hver nye versjon og vedlikeholdes av Canonical. Når det er noe å løse, er det de som har ansvaret for å sette på lappene. Dette er greit, men vi har også muligheten til å bruke Hovedlinje for å bruke nettopp det, hovedlinjeversjonene av kjernen.
"Mainline" oversettes til spansk som "hovedlinje", og i tilfellet med kjernen kan vi oversette den som den reneste kjernen, den viktigste, den til Torvalds og kompani. Og før jeg fortsetter med denne artikkelen, vil jeg gjerne kommentere én ting: ikke nødvendig å bruke hovedkjernen og jeg vil ikke anbefale å gjøre det med mindre du opplever en veldig grov feil som vi tror kan forsvinne med en annen kjerne. Men Linux lar oss bestemme hva vi skal gjøre, og her skal vi snakke om verktøyet, som er en gaffel av det nå proprietære Ukuu, ikke av andre ting.
Hvordan installere Mainline på Ubuntu/Debian-baserte distros
Det kan kompileres, men hvorfor skal vi komplisere oss selv litt mer hvis vi kan trekke fra et depot. Mainline har sin egen PPA, og følgende kommandoer er typiske for å legge til depotet, oppdatere dem alle og installere programvaren:
sudo add-apt-repository ppa:cappelikan/ppa sudo apt update sudo apt install mainline
Likevel, den som foretrekker å kompilere det, og også i tilfelle depotet mislykkes eller slutter å eksistere, vil kommandoene være følgende:
sudo apt installer libgee-0.8-dev libjson-glib-dev libvte-2.91-dev valac aria2 lsb-release lag gettext dpkg-dev git klone https://github.com/bkw777/mainline.git cd mainline lag sudo make install
Når det er installert, kan vi finne det grafiske verktøyet i applikasjonsskuffen, så neste trinn er å starte det.
Hvordan installere versjoner hovedlinje kjernen
For de av dere som bruker eller har brukt distribusjoner som Manjaro eller Garuda Linux som har sitt eget kjerneversjonsadministrasjonsverktøy, vil Mainline se kjent ut. Hovedvinduet er slik:
De forskjellige seksjonene:
- kjerne: kjerneversjonen.
- låse: Merk av i boksen for å forhindre at den slettes.
- By: tom hvis vi ikke har det installert og installert hvis ja. I tillegg kan vi også se hvilken som kjører.
- notater: Vi kan legge til notater. For eksempel hvis en kjerne har et problem eller hva vi bruker den til.
- Til høyre er alternativene, blant annet de viktigste "Avinstaller gammel", som kan fjerne for eksempel tidligere versjoner av Ubuntu-kjernen, Reload, som sjekker om det har vært noen endringer siden det øyeblikket vi åpnet applikasjonen, og Innstillinger, hvorfra vi for eksempel kan aktivere varsler for å gi oss beskjed når det er nye versjoner av kjernen.
- Nederst ser vi en oppsummering med hva som kjører og det siste tilgjengelig.
Det vi ikke finner er noe gamle versjoner eller Release Candidates, de nyeste fordi de ikke har nådd stabile, men de kan vises hvis vi aktiverer verifikasjonsboksen fra Konfigurasjonen.
Hvis vi vil installere en kjerne, er alt vi trenger å gjøre klikk på raden der den vi ønsker er og deretter på Installer. Et vindu åpnes, nedlastingen og installasjonen starter, som den ber oss om passordet for, og når det er ferdig vil vi se meldingen "ferdig". For å bruke den nye kjernen er det bare nødvendig å starte på nytt.
Velg kjernen fra GRUB
På Linux, når det er mer enn én kjerneversjon installert, kan vi velg hvilken vi vil starte fra GRUB. Når vi ser det, må vi gå til "Avanserte alternativer for Ubuntu" og velge den som passer oss. Dette kan være nyttig hvis noe har gått galt og vi ønsker å bruke en kjerne som vi vet fungerer.
Hva om jeg ikke ser GRUB?
I tilfelle du ikke ser GRUB, må du få den til å dukke opp. Vi åpner en terminal, skriv sudo nano / etc / default / grub, endrer vi tiden ved å endre linjen til GRUB_TIMEOUT = 5 (5 er tiden i sekunder) og vis menyen med GRUB_TIMEOUT_STYLE=meny. Når vi har gjort endringene, lagrer Ctrl+O dokumentet, Ctrl+X avslutter nano og med sudo update-grub Vi oppdaterer GRUB-alternativene.
Som en personlig anbefaling, Jeg vil anbefale å la Ubuntu-kjernen være installert. Mainline Kernels viser dem med Ubuntu-logoen, som vist på skjermbildene. En umodifisert hovedlinjekjerne burde ikke være noe problem, men låser eksisterer av en grunn.
Og dette er måten å installere "hoved" Linux-kjernen på Ubuntu og andre Debian-baserte distroer. Selvfølgelig, hvis vi bestemmer hva vi vil.